Housing
The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.
Metric | Eureka | Mission |
---|---|---|
Housing Index | 90.5 | 85.0 |
Median Home Price | $297,000 | $240,000 |
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) | $1400 | $1200 |
Average Rent (2 BR House) | $1445.6 | $1280 |
Housing Comparison: Eureka vs Mission
- In Eureka, the median home price is higher at $297,000, while in Mission it is $240,000.
- Renting a two-bedroom apartment costs more in Eureka at $1,400 than in Mission at $1,200.
Utilities
The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living.
Metric | Eureka | Mission |
---|---|---|
Electricity Price | $14.64 | $14.47 |
Natural Gas Price | $23.25 | $26.29 |
Other Utilities | $250 | $200 |
Utilities Comparison: Eureka vs Mission
- Electricity costs are higher in Eureka at $14.64 per kWh, compared to $14.47 in Mission.
- Mission experiences higher natural gas costs at $26.29 per unit, with costs at $23.25 in Eureka.
- Other utility costs are higher in Eureka at an average of $250, compared to Mission with $200.
